How we approach the work
Before shooting, we define what the video must communicate and where it will be used. A website video and a Reels video do not always need the same rhythm.
The production plan considers framing, audio, lighting, edit duration, vertical or horizontal format and the final call to action.
We define the message, platform, scenes, location and required formats.
We capture the necessary visuals with a clear production flow.
We prepare usable versions for web, social media, ads or presentation needs.
